A budget that allows for month-to-month variations helps prevent which issue?

Explanation:
Flexible budgeting that accounts for month-to-month changes focuses on cash flow management in a business with seasonal work, like landscaping. By recognizing that income and expenses can swing from month to month, you plan expenses to fit actual cash available rather than sticking to a rigid, flat monthly budget. When months slow down, you can trim discretionary costs or rely on reserves instead of overspending, keeping operations sustainable and preventing cash shortages. That’s why this approach best prevents overspending during lean months. Other issues aren’t the primary target of this approach. It isn’t specifically about avoiding cash surpluses, excess inventory, or tax penalties—the main purpose is aligning spending with fluctuating cash flow to survive slower periods.
